TÜLOMSAŞ (Turkish: Türkiye Lokomotif ve Motor Sanayi Anonim Şirketi) was a locomotive and wagon builder in Turkey. It was the main locomotive supplier of the Turkish State Railways and was one of the 2 companies that designed and assembled locomotives in Turkey along with EUROTEM. TÜLOMSAŞ was the largest company in Turkey in rail transport. The company headquarters and factory was located in Eskişehir.[1]

The company built GE PowerHaul locomotives under a partnership with GE Transportation.[2]

On May 4, 2020 it merged with TÜVASAŞ and TÜDEMSAŞ to form TÜRASAŞ
